Journalists say ‘quiet’ Coutinho was ‘non-existent’ v Arsenal

Aston Villa suffered their second consecutive Premier League defeat on Saturday afternoon, losing 1-0 to Arsenal at home, and Philippe Coutinho put in another disappointing display.

The 29-year-old was quiet in Villa’s 2-1 defeat to West Ham United and didn’t set the place alight against the Gunners either, failing to score or make an assist in both games.

Cole Pettem of 7500 to Holte gave Coutinho a player rating 4/10 and said he was ‘basically invisible’ at Villa Park. Matt Maher of the Express and Star gave the Brazilian international a player rating of 5/10 and called his performance ‘quiet’. Ashley Preece of Birmingham Live gave the playmaker 5/10 and said he was ‘non-existent’. Tom Gott of 90min gave Coutinho a player rating of 5/10 and said he was dropping too deep to get the ball which wasn’t helping.

Against Arsenal, Coutinho played for 90 minutes, had 54 touches, completed 87.5% of his 40 passes, created one chance, had one shot which hit the target, whipped in four crosses with 50% finding a teammate, made two tackles, gave away one foul and made one interception.

Coutinho has been fantastic while on loan at Villa, scoring four goals with three assists in 10 Premier League appearances, but his last two performances have left a lot to be desired.
